Output 6993e6d62c0f8f54fb0e08ddd2febf40d81a21366c524187176c1fcf42ccf92a:1

value
21440789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 305101ff3ccd7f53af421250a861f09b55ca59e4 OP_EQUALVERIFY OP_CHECKSIG
address
15QUUjFog7kdikAqKPVLdtid2MThDiA1H5
transaction
6993e6d62c0f8f54fb0e08ddd2febf40d81a21366c524187176c1fcf42ccf92a
spent
true